CMCC is willing to hire one talented, motivated and proactive researcher to cover one open position on climate change and sustainable development economics. The location is CMCC premises in Milan or in Venice (Italy), hosted in the premises of Fondazione Eni Enrico Mattei (FEEM), CMCC founding member. The primary purpose for this position is to join a project that aims at advancing the modeling of the role of institutions and interest groups in decision-making processes related to global climate change policies. Her/his main task will be to connect numerical integrated assessment models of climate change with the political economy literature on the role of institutions and interest groups. The research activities will be performed in cooperation with the Research Programme on Climate Change and Sustainable Development (CCSD) of Fondazione Eni Enrico Mattei (FEEM), CMCC founding member.
